A VPN creates a persistent, static network pathway between sessions — the exact kind of stable target Dragos observed VOLTZITE exploiting. Zero Trust remote access, enforced through Moving Target Defense SD-WAN architecture, rotates infrastructure between every session so there is no persistent pathway to map or return to.
CIP-005 Requirement R2 requires an Intermediate System for all Interactive Remote Access, multi-factor authentication, and encrypted sessions. Dispel's brokered access architecture functions as that Intermediate System by design. No direct connection ever reaches a BES Cyber Asset, with MFA and encryption enforced on every session. R3's separate requirement, determining and terminating active vendor sessions, is met through Session Forensics' real-time visibility and automatic disconnect.

Utility-scale solar, wind, and battery storage assets run on the same class of SCADA and DNP3/IEC 61850 protocols as traditional generation, and once they cross Bulk Electric System thresholds, they fall under the same NERC CIP obligations. These assets also depend heavily on remote O&M from turbine and inverter manufacturers across many geographically dispersed sites, often a sharper version of the third-party access problem substations already face. Dispel secures that access the same way: Zero Trust brokered sessions, Session Forensics, and NERC CIP-mapped compliance evidence, applied to DER and DERMS environments as directly as to a traditional substation.
